About this service

Refinishing involves sanding down existing wood floors to remove scratches, dents, and worn-out finish before applying a fresh coat of stain or sealant. You need this service if your current floors are structurally sound but look dull or damaged. It is a cost-effective way to revitalize your home without installing new materials. How is hardwood floor refinishing done for Beaverton properties?

Hardwood floor refinishing for Beaverton properties involves sanding down the existing finish to remove scratches and wear. Different grit sandpaper is used to achieve a smooth surface. After sanding, the floors are thoroughly cleaned. Then, a new stain can be applied if desired, followed by multiple coats of a durable protective finish like polyurethane. This process revitalizes the wood, making it look new again. It's a way to refresh existing hardwood without a full replacement. Professionals handle these steps in Beaverton.

What are the considerations for shower floor tile in Beaverton?

When selecting shower floor tile in Beaverton, prioritize slip resistance and water impermeability. Smaller tiles with more grout lines can offer better traction. Look for porcelain or ceramic tiles specifically designed for wet areas. A matte finish is generally safer than a glossy one. Proper grouting and sealing are essential to prevent water damage. The tile should also be easy to clean. These factors ensure both safety and longevity in Beaverton showers.

What are the benefits of terracotta floor tile in Beaverton?

Terracotta floor tile offers a warm, earthy aesthetic that can complement many Beaverton homes. It's a natural material known for its rustic charm. However, it is porous and requires regular sealing to protect against stains and moisture, which is important in the Pacific Northwest climate. Proper cleaning with pH-neutral products is also necessary. Its natural variations add character. Terracotta can bring a unique feel to Beaverton interiors when properly maintained.
